5 K-Pop Acts Debuting in April 2024

Entertainment households, from SM to CUBE entertainment, are on a spree to strengthen their labels with new and fresh K-pop acts. With the number of independent entertainment labels rising daily and the global craze for K-pop entertainment, the debuting of new K-pop acts and rebranding of iconic ones has become a marketing norm. Here are some K-pop acts that will be debuting this April 2024.

 

1. NOWADAYS (나우어데이즈)

NOWADAYS is a quintet boy group under CUBE Entertainment set to debut on 2nd April  2024. Composed of Hyeonbin, Jinhyuk, Yoon, Yeonwoo, and Siyun, NOWADAYS is scheduled to venture into the K-pop realm with their 1st single titled “Nowadays”. With the band’s official social media accounts up and running, the group’s self-titled single is a highly anticipated release among fans whose latest hashtag is #NOWADAYS. NOWADAYS has so far released some teasers for its upcoming singles including “ooWee” and “Ticket” with overwhelming views on YouTube.

 

2. VVUP (비비업)

Ego Ent is also striving to become a worthy entertainment giant label with its latest girl group in town, VVUP. VVUP is a four-member girl group planned to debut on 1st April 2024, with their 1st single album titled ‘Locked On’. The group released its 1st pre-debut single “Doo Doom Chit” in February which was followed by an official reveal of its members who include Hyunny, Kim, Paan, and Suyeon.

 

3. NCHIVE (엔카이브)

NCHIVE is a septet boy group under AUBEMOON STUDIO. NCHIVE was set to debut in early March but was pushed until 9th April 2024 due to Minjun’s injury during practice. The band comprises HA.L, E.aN, Kangsan, Yuchan, Minjun, Juyoung, and N. NCHIVE is set to debut with its 1st single album titled ‘DRIVE’.

 

4. LUCAS

This iconic Hong Kong-born singer is set to redefine himself as a solo artist through an official solo debut scheduled for 1st April 2024. LUCAS ventured into the K-pop industry as a member of NCT boy group in 2018 and later joined the group’s WayV subunit in 2023 before leaving the group to pursue solo projects. Under SM Entertainment, LUCAS is set to grace the solo debut through the ‘Renegade’ album which is said to feature three English tracks as well as hip-hop and rock themes.

 

5. SPIA (수피아)

SPIA is a girl group under Campus Entertainment scheduled to debut on 2nd April 2024. SPIA is a quintet group comprising Nahee, Hana, Kaya, Beeney, and Sera. Formerly CAMPUS GIRLS, SPIA signifies ‘a beautiful fairy spreading wings among the trees’. This upcoming girl band aims to showcase its unique beauty and capability across the entertainment world.  SPIA is scheduled to debut with the “Daddy’s Little Girl (대디스리틀걸)” digital single.
